She had been diagnosed with very early Parkinson's, which didn't show any symptoms at all until she was 75. She hasn't felt like herself in two years.
Although she still has an 8 month wait to get into the Movement Disorders Clinic, she got back in touch with her neurologist (at the clinic's suggestion) as she didn't want to feel out of it for 8 months.
Yesterday she saw the neurologist and got a scrip for levodopa/cabridopa
I called her this morning as she was starting the med today, and it was amazing to hear the musicality back in her voice! Plus, on her way from the kitchen table to the phone she - like most of us - didn't even think about it. Normally, she would be thinking about every step and focusing on keeping her balance.
She said, "I'm baaack!" I said, "Run for your lives!" and we both laughed.
She is having some side effects - headache and nausea - but these should pass within two weeks.
